This weekend Canada celebrated the accomplishments of their very own over the past year the the 2013 Juno Awards.

To the surprise of no one, Carly Rae Jepsen was a big winner at the award show, taking home accolades for both Album of the Year and Pop Album of the Year for her LP 'Kiss'! She also won for Single of the Year with 'Call Me Maybe.' That was certainly a no brainer!

Pop rockers Marianas Trench were given the honor of Group of the Year and also performed at the award show. Unfortunately for the guys, CRJ beat them for Album of the Year. Maybe another time, dudes!

Canadian hip-hop and R&B was also represented at the award show with the Weeknd winning for Breaththrough Artist of the Year as well as R&B/Soul Recording of the Year and rightfully so. The Toronto producer and musician released his 'Trilogy' of R&B mixtapes to huge acclaim last year and seems to be garnering more press and publicity with every single career move.

Good friend of The Weeknd and fellow Toronto native, Drake, received Video of the Year honors for his 'HYFR,' clip featuring a hip-hop bar mitzvah that looked like the hottest party in town.
